What Should I Eat To Lose Weight?

What should I eat to lose weight? 


We get asked this or a variation of this question almost everyday. However, that question is too broad and general. What are you currently eating? What do foods do you like? What foods can you not do without? How does your schedule fit and affect your eating habits? 


These are all questions that first need looked at. Yes, we could give you a nutrition plan that has all healthy foods and meals layed out for you, but if you don't like them or they don't fit right for you it's not going to work. Sure you may follow it for a few days, maybe even a week or so, but soon you will be back to your old ways. This is the biggest problem with crash and fad diet programs.


Rather we like to make small changes that fit you over a course time. This approach always has the most success. Yes a crash diet may drop some quick pounds, but what happens when you stop?


So here are three tips for eating right all the time:
1. Always include a protein
2. Always include a fruit or vegetable
3. Avoid processed foods as much as possible


So the next time you are thinking about starting a new diet or some look for some other quick fix. Ask yourself, "Am I doing the above three things all the when I eat?" Chances are no.
